Section 1107 folds what was already spent under the earlier stopgap, the Continuing Appropriations Act, 2025 (Public Law 118-83), into the accounts this division provides.

What the document actually says

“Expenditures made pursuant to the Continuing Appropriations Act, 2025 (Public Law 118-83) shall be charged to the applicable appropriation, fund, or authorization provided by this division.”

Making further continuing appropriations and other extensions for the fiscal year ending September 30, 2025, and for other purposes, Sec. 3
That sentence, in plain words

Money already spent under the last short bill counts against this one.

What this is about

The year began under a short stopgap bill. That money was already spent. It is now charged to these accounts instead.
